Measurement of neutrino-proton and antineutrino-proton elastic scattering

Description

Reported here are new measurements of neutrino-proton and antineutrino-proton elastic scattering, performed in the BNL neutrino beam with a segmented liquid scintillator calorimeter target-detector. Observed is a net signal of 108 neutrino events and 83 antineutrino events which, combined with earlier results, lead to determination of the values R/sub nu/ == sigma(nu/sub μ/ + p → nu/sub μ/ + p) / sigma(nu/sub μ/ + n → anti μ + p) = 0.11 +- 0.015, R/sub anti nu/ == sigma(anti nu/sub μ/ + p → anti nu/sub μ/ + p) / sigma(anti nu/sub μ/ + p → μ+ + n) = 0.19 +- 0.035, and R/sup NC/ == sigma(anti nu/sub μ/ + p → anti nu/sub μ/ + p) / sigma(nu/sub μ/ + p → nu/sub μ/ + p) = 0.41 +- 0.09 for 0.40 < Q2 < 0.90 (GeV/c)2 where -Q2 is the square of the momentum transfer to the nucleon. The differential cross sections as functions of Q2, dsigma/sup nu//dQ2 and dsigma/sup anti nu//dQ2 are also determined. Our results are in good agreement with the WS-GIM model of the weak and electromagnetic interactions and yield sin2theta/sub w/ = 0.28 +- 0.03
